Habenaria schomburgkii Lindl. ex Benth. 1843 SECTION Subnudas

Common Name Schomburgk's Habenaria [German Orchid Collector in northern South America 1800's]
Flower Size .8" [2 cm]
Found in Surinam, Guyana and Venezuela in swamps and marshy places at elevations around 1000 to 2225 meters as a small to medium sized, warm to cold growing terrestrial with elliptic-ovoid tubers giving rise to an erect, smooth, slender stem carrying 4 to 7, very narrow, conduplicate, linear-lanceolate, acute to shortly acuminate leaves grading to bracts above, that blooms on a terminal, erect, 1.2 to 5.2" [3 to 13 cm] long, laxly 3 to 7 flowered inflorescence with lanceoalte, acuminate, shorter than the ovary floral bracts.
Similar in habit and can be confused as either, H setacea or H rodriguezii but can be separated from both by the peculiar rostellum middle lobe and the patent leaves versus adpressed to the stem. It additionally differs from H rodiguezii by the acute spur versus blunt and the petals nearly bipartite nearly to the base versus petals bipartite distinctly above the base. H schomburgkii is distinguishable from H setacea by the much wider leaves, .4" [1 cm] versus .08 to .12" [.2 to .3 mm] wide. Moreover the posterior petal lobe of H schomburgkii is .2 to .24 x .06" [5 to 6 x 1.5 mm] and in H setacea it is .12 to .2 x .12" 3 to 5 x 3 mm]. H schomburgkii is also similar to H dusenii in floral characters but the former has a prominently shorter spur, .52" versus .96" [1.3 versus 2.4 cm] long and shorter lip lateral lobes .4 to .56" versus .56 to .6" [1.0 to 1.4 versus 1.4 to 1.5 cm]. This species can also be confused with H amambayensis but easily separable by the larger plant, the long subdensely many flowered inflorescence versus 2.4 to 3.2" [6 to 8 cm] long, laxly few flowered inflorescnece and much longer leaves and theprominently clawed whereas in H amambayensis it is almmost sessile." Szlachetko & Kolanowska 2017
Synonyms Rhinorchis schomburgkii (Lindl.) Szlach. 2012
